Nagajuban is a simple robe of cotton or synthetic silk that goes under your kimono. It's essentially underwear that reduces your kimono cleaning problems. Cleaning kimono is a complex and expensive task. In many cases, the kimono needs to be disassembled for cleaning. https://www.japan-talk.com/jt/new/nagajuban
